you draw well. you need more skill and experience. do not quit. you are on the verge of "getting it." study mechanical drawing. get a book on perspective and elipses/how to construct elipses in 2 or 3 point perspective.
remember that a car is a machine. you, too, must conform to the logic of a machine, whilst possessing human intuition. you have that human trait already. i see it in the lines. now refine them, and think in terms of geometry.
